Default VBE causes excel and word to crash when closed

Thanks for the useful tips.
I think I found it. After removing Adobe PDFWriter and its office
macro's the problem disappeared. Probably one of these automatic updates
by Adobe has introduced the problem a week ago. Now Excel starts up in a
quarter of the time and shuts down in a tenth of what it used to do.
PDFCreator is nicer anyway without all the macro klimbim. So I am
happily waiting for the next mysterious problem.

Janwillem van Dijk wrote:
As of recently my word and excel consistently crash on close. If I open
excel or word without opening the VBE the procrams close fine. If I had
the VBE active, however, I get something like "instruction .....
referenced at memory .... could not be read".

This happens even when I do no editing whatsoever, just start excel
press Alt-F11, close VBE (no problem), save workbook (no problem), close
excel and than the error appears. Every thing seems OK except that
changes made to options et cetra are not saved.

What could be the problem??

Office 2000, Win2k, Panda daily updated automatically and virus check
OK, MS Antispyware active and OK, no add-inns loaded, no special startup
files.
